Unraveling

I am the blanket that lies on your skin,

wrapped up in you,

tangled up in your limbs.

A single thread catches and runs

rampant

through me. I am coming undone.

I am unraveling slowly, strand by strand

into nothing,

not enough to grasp in your hands.

Unraveled am I, threads thrown into the air,

my existence denied

and You still lay there.
